Anthology of Children's Literature, Volumen10Edna Johnson, Carrie Emma Scott Houghton Mifflin, 1935 - 914 páginas An anthology of nursery tales and rhymes, nonsense verse, poetry, folklore, mythology, epics, fiction, and non-fiction rom a variety of sources. |
